What are the limitations of Pro Tools first?

With Pro Tools Ultimate, you get up to 256 tracks with a 48 kHz sample rate. Pro Tools First limits you to 16 simultaneous tracks no matter what sample rate you are using. The number of hardware-dependent inputs is also limited.

Does Pro Tools require an interface?

You don't need an external audio interface to use Pro Tools, the simple internal audio of your computer can be accessed with the “Pro Tools Aggregate I/O” or “Core Audio” (if you are on a Mac). There are advantages to an external interface however. … Some of my audio files have poor quality.
